Job description

Gagosian is seeking a full-time Art Fair Coordinator to join its New York-based Art Fair team.

The Art Fair team plays a crucial role in representing Gagosian at art fairs around the world. Gagosian is looking to hire an Art Fair Coordinator to support the Art Fair Director in day-to-day operations and manage internal and external logistics and communication during and outside of fair time. This Coordinator will oversee the various aspects of an art fair production timeline, working alongside artist liaisons, salespeople, directors, registrars, archivists, PR & marketing, social media, and finance. The team's objective is the successful execution of the gallery's participation in these prestigious events.
The ideal candidate works autonomously, stays proactive, and is highly self-motivated. We are looking for someone who thrives in a dynamic, fast-paced environment where organization and precision are paramount. This role requires an adaptable professional who remains exceptionally organized while multitasking and balancing multiple responsibilities amid evolving targets and objectives.
- Support Art Fair Director in managing the workload for up to nine (9) art fairs per year, including calendar management, cost tracking, booth planning, maintaining artwork lists, handling insurance matters, managing budgets, creating schedules, preparing sales PDFs, tracking artwork and data analysis.
- Coordinate and facilitate virtual and in-person planning/communication/production related meetings with external production vendors and internal international teams; manage the end-to-end meeting process by setting agendas, circulating materials, taking detailed minutes, and tracking action items regarding logistical planning and artwork installations.
- Work closely with the Art Fair Director to create, manage, and oversee communication timelines for all fairs.
- Oversee and track all forms of correspondence, coordinating regular catch ups between Fair Director and key departments to help collect pertinent information for meetings.
- Coordinate complex travel logistics for the art fair team, including domestic/international itineraries, accommodations, per diems, and tracking visa or travel requirements.
- Maintain and update detailed information lists, checklists, budgets, and running deadlines for all fairs.
- Oversee VIP nomination outreach (confirm lists, draft emails, liaise with fairs on issuing links/allocations and communicate with internal teams for distribution).
- Support budget planning, cost management, and administrative processes.
- Ad hoc projects as assigned.
- Bachelor's degree and 3-4+ years of proven work experience in similar roles, including experience in delivering large-scale, complex projects involving multiple deadlines.
- Proficiency in industry software, specifically SketchUp, Adobe Photoshop, Google Sheets, and advanced Excel (including pivot tables and data analysis).
- A proven ability to find calm in the storm and work well under pressure to successfully multitask while handling multiple responsibilities.
- Ability to adapt to constantly changing projects, environments, targets, and objectives.
- Ability to work and communicate effectively with artists, curators, museum and gallery professionals.
- Flexibility to travel to domestic and international art fairs as required, including working extended hours during peak installation and fair run times.
- Multilingual is beneficial.
- Exceptional organizational and multitasking abilities, with proven success prioritizing workloads and meeting tight deadlines in a fast-paced environment.
- Excellent written, verbal, and interpersonal communication skills, with a strong instinct for proactive follow-up.
- Ability to meet the physical demands of the role, including standing for extended periods during art fairs and comfortably lifting up to 30 lbs as needed for booth setup and logistics.
